Key responsibilities:

  • Leading the school's inclusion and pastoral strategy

  • Overseeing behaviour, attendance and student wellbeing systems

  • Supporting students with additional needs and barriers to learning

  • Working collaboratively with SEND, safeguarding and pastoral teams

  • Driving interventions to improve engagement and outcomes

  • Building strong relationships with parents, carers and external agencies

  • Supporting staff with inclusive classroom practice and behaviour strategies

  • Promoting a positive and aspirational school culture

Candidate requirements:

  • Must hold UK Qualified Teacher Status (QTS)

  • Proven leadership experience within a school setting

  • Strong understanding of inclusion, safeguarding and student wellbeing

  • Excellent behaviour management and pastoral leadership skills

  • Ability to lead teams strategically and operationally

  • Passionate about improving outcomes for all students

  • Outstanding communication and relationship-building skills

  • Must have the right to work in the UK
